云服务器java环境,云服务器Java环境搭建与容器配置详解
- 综合资讯
- 2024-11-04 22:27:02
- 2

本文详细介绍了云服务器Java环境的搭建与容器配置,包括Java环境的选择、安装、配置以及容器化部署等关键步骤,旨在帮助读者快速掌握Java在云服务器上的高效部署方法。...
本文详细介绍了云服务器Java环境的搭建与容器配置,包括Java环境的选择、安装、配置以及容器化部署等关键步骤,旨在帮助读者快速掌握Java在云服务器上的高效部署方法。
随着云计算的快速发展,越来越多的企业和个人开始使用云服务器,Java作为一门广泛应用于企业级应用开发的编程语言,其性能和稳定性备受关注,本文将详细介绍如何在云服务器上搭建Java环境,并对容器配置进行深入剖析,旨在帮助读者快速掌握Java在云服务器上的部署技巧。
云服务器Java环境搭建
1、选择云服务器
选择一款适合自己的云服务器,目前市面上主流的云服务提供商有阿里云、腾讯云、华为云等,根据需求,选择合适的云服务器实例,如CPU、内存、存储等。
2、安装Java
(1)登录云服务器,使用SSH工具连接到服务器。
(2)使用以下命令安装Java:
sudo apt-get update sudo apt-get install openjdk-8-jdk
(3)验证Java是否安装成功:
java -version
若显示Java版本信息,则表示Java环境搭建成功。
3、配置Java环境变量
(1)打开bash配置文件:
sudo nano ~/.bashrc
(2)在文件末尾添加以下内容:
export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64 export PATH=$PATH:$JAVA_HOME/bin
(3)保存并关闭文件,使配置生效:
source ~/.bashrc
4、验证Java环境变量配置
使用以下命令验证Java环境变量配置是否成功:
echo $JAVA_HOME echo $PATH
若显示正确的Java安装路径和PATH环境变量,则表示Java环境变量配置成功。
容器配置
1、安装Docker
(1)使用以下命令安装Docker:
sudo apt-get update sudo apt-get install docker.io
(2)验证Docker是否安装成功:
docker --version
若显示Docker版本信息,则表示Docker安装成功。
2、安装Java运行时环境
(1)拉取Java运行时环境镜像:
docker pull openjdk:8-jre-alpine
(2)创建一个容器并启动Java应用:
docker run -d -p 8080:8080 openjdk:8-jre-alpine java -jar yourapp.jar
yourapp.jar
是您的Java应用jar包,8080
是映射到宿主机的端口。
3、配置容器环境变量
(1)进入容器:
docker exec -it container_id bash
container_id
是容器的ID。
(2)编辑bash配置文件:
nano ~/.bashrc
(3)添加以下内容:
export JAVA_HOME=/usr/lib/jvm/java-8-openjdk-amd64 export PATH=$PATH:$JAVA_HOME/bin
(4)保存并关闭文件,使配置生效:
source ~/.bashrc
(5)退出容器:
exit
4、验证容器Java环境变量配置
在宿主机上使用以下命令验证容器Java环境变量配置是否成功:
docker exec container_id echo $JAVA_HOME docker exec container_id echo $PATH
若显示正确的Java安装路径和PATH环境变量,则表示容器Java环境变量配置成功。
本文详细介绍了在云服务器上搭建Java环境和容器配置的步骤,通过本文的学习,读者可以快速掌握Java在云服务器上的部署技巧,为后续的Java应用开发奠定基础,在实际应用中,可以根据需求调整云服务器配置、Java版本和容器镜像,以满足不同的业务场景。
本文链接:https://www.zhitaoyun.cn/564107.html
发表评论